Is Data Analysis Hard to Learn?

Data analysis has become one of the most in-demand skills in today’s digital world, but many beginners wonder whether it is difficult to learn. The truth is that data analysis can seem challenging at first, especially if you are new to statistics, programming, or working with large datasets. 

However, with the right approach and consistent practice, anyone can develop strong data analysis skills. One of the reasons people find data analysis challenging is the combination of technical and analytical thinking required. You need to learn how to clean data, interpret patterns, and communicate insights effectively.
